Old Habits die Hard...Old Hobbies too...


I guess I have a problem of letting things go. I do hold grudges; keep secrets, and when I see a beautiful paper napkin from a place I will take one as a memento. In my 25 years I’ve actually accumulated a great deal of random lil trinkets and things. I can’t throw away ticket stubs or newspaper articles either. I don’t know; somehow I think that if I throw it away I might lose the memory…Hearing that must be a “Clean House” nightmare I imagine. Before tho I start taking the next steps in my life I have to de-clutter and downsize but I want to make sure I don’t lose one lil thing. 


I hear about scrapbooking all the time but I just can’t get into it. The projects seem too big and it’s a pain in the ass getting all the pictures. I’m going to start doing things on a much SMALLER scale. I’m in the middle of preparing for a Tag Sale in my condo development that I’m in desperate need of and in the search for things I found a journal. It’s not very big, about medium size and the cover is beautiful. It’s just big enough to hold tickets, movie stubs, a small article mention or a cut-out or a sticker or something that I want to keep. This way it won’t be a box of stuff just a lil book.

The creative gears are turning. I don’t have enough room or time to make a mood board or file things for safe keeping so I’m going to try and place things in the journal with the hopes that one day I’ll have a lil treasure chest of memories. I could keep a whole playbill from a show but why? It’s just info I don’t need anyway…so I’ll cut out the things I want and play with the rest. I’ve always loved making collages anyway so this isn’t new to me; it’s more like a return.


I’m going to start off simple and I imagine it will evolve with time. Maybe do some drawings in between or quotes or phrases or I don’t know. It woll be my lil memory book. I hope I stick with it. I actually have kept up my planner which is one of my New Years resolutions. I feel so organized and it’s really helped finding a balance with it all.  This lil book I’m starting might eliminate some clutter and become an enjoyable side project. Well let’s see how it goes…
